Interest Rates and Your Timeline; Not a Headline

Here's the deal: Yes, interest rates are now at their highest since January 2025. Hard truth, but it's important we remember the Fed doesn't directly dictate the movement of interest rates on credit cards, loans, and...mortgages. It's the bond market and its movement that drive rates on home loans. And the anticipation of this recent move by the Fed to raise the Fed Funds Rate by 0.25% was mostly accounted for before the announcement. It was widely expected, and when the Fed announced the hike, the bond market agreed it was the right call and didn't overreact.

Then, our new Fed Chair, Kevin Warsh, held his press conference and his statements gave the feeling we could see more rate hikes, not cuts, in the coming months. Why? Inflation is still being difficult and it'll probably be a slow trudge towards lower rates. This we've known for some time. In the bigger picture, it's is good for the long-term health of the market, but it's getting to the finish line that's the struggle. 

Some perspective: WSJ reported this month the number of open mortgages below 3% decreased from 15 million in 2021 to just under 12 million as of June. We're seeing this at Helen Adams Realty and across the broader Queen City market; clients giving up the "golden handcuffs" and moving on with their lives, rather than postponing marriage, babies, retirement, investing, etc., on an unknowable timeline for when rates will fall.
